I assume a little turkey meat (boneless and skinless) is okay for dogs? I started cooking last night and have put aside some food before I added spices. Gonna give my dog a little turkey(dark meat), raw carrots, raw string beans and mashed sweet potato.
 
Just watch how much dark meat they get. It can sometimes be too rich for them. Mine get white meat as I only cook the breast of a turkey. Skin is too fatty - can cause pancreatitis.
